DOG walkers have been warned their pets could be shot after more than 30 lambs and sheep were killed close to a reservoir.
Farmer James Baines claims the spate of attacks around Ashworth Moor reservoir in Rochdale is the worst he has ever seen.
He said: "We've had incidents in the past but this is as bad as it has been and it seems to be getting worse. The problem is that people see the open fields and let their dogs off the leash.
"They then chase sheep and in some cases attack them. A lot of the time lambs get separated from their mothers and cannot look after themselves so they die. In other cases there's a lot of stress involved and in the worst we've lost sheep who have been attacked.
"It's not a nice thing to happen and it also means I've kept them all winter and paid vets bills for nothing."
Mr Baines, who has farmed all his life, said that when he has tried to tell dog walkers of the dangers of letting their pets off their leashes he has, on occasion, been met with abuse.
He said: "A lot of the time they understand, but in some cases I've been given abuse and told that the dogs are `only playing' with the sheep. They aren't and it's dangerous."
Stephen Jones, from United Utilities, who own the reservoir, said: "The police can become involved if livestock are killed and farmers also have the right to shoot dogs which are putting the lives of sheep at risk.
"As a general rule, walkers are advised to keep dogs on a lead if they cannot rely on their obedience."
